A Fast Algorithm for Sparse Reconstruction based on Shrinkage, Subspace Optimization and Continuation

We propose a fast algorithm for solving the l1-regularized least squares problem for recovering sparse solutions to an undetermined system of linear equations Ax = b. The algorithm is divided into two stages that are performed repeatedly. TfMin: Short Reference Manual

This is a short guide to use the Fortran and Matlab package TfMin designed for the numerical solution of continuous 3D minimum-time orbit transfer around the Earth (with free final longitude), especially for low thrust engines. The underlying method is single shooting. The Matlab interface with the solver allows the user to define the problem … Read more
